UnionPay: Go For Gold

UnionPay wanted Myanmar cardholders to spend more locally, abroad and online with its cards. Ruder Finn Era designed and ran the Go For Gold incentive campaign end to end, including events, PR, social media and a microsite where users uploaded receipts that were automatically categorised and used to select winners. The microsite drew 38.5k unique visitors and 873 receipt uploads.

The challenge

Card issuance is only the start for a payments network; the business case depends on usage. UnionPay wanted to acquire card users and encourage existing ones to purchase locally, internationally and through e-commerce with UnionPay credit cards. The company briefed Ruder Finn Era with the incentive campaign idea and asked for the full mechanism and execution of every activity, from the teaser period through to the close of the campaign, with purchase volume as the measure that mattered.

Our solution

Ruder Finn Era designed Go For Gold as an integrated campaign in which every channel fed the same behaviour: spend, keep the receipt, upload it. The team ran the events, PR, social media management and photography, and developed a microsite that made participation simple.

On the microsite, uploaded purchase receipts were automatically categorised by channel, local, international or online, and the system generated the winner shortlist, removing manual work and making the competition transparent. The teaser phase built awareness, the campaign period drove uploads, and social engagement kept the incentive visible throughout.

The campaign engaged 313.6k unique users, brought 38.5k unique visitors to the microsite and recorded 873 receipt uploads, each one a tracked purchase on a UnionPay card.
